Troubleshooting
If there is no sound or if the unit does not operate as you expect, please check the following points first. If this does not resolve the problem, contact the nearest Roland service center or authorized Roland distributor.
There’s No Sound
• Make sure the Input Level control has not been turned fully counterclockwise.
• Make sure the Input Select switch has been set to the connector where the input signal is connected (Digital
Input or Analog Input).
• Make sure the Digital Input select switch has been set to the connector where the input signal is connected
(Optical or Coaxial).
• Input a digital signal to the Digital Input connector. No sound is produced when an analog signal is input.

The volume level of the instrument connected to ANALOG INPUT is too low
• Could you be using a connection cable that contains a resistor? Use a connection cable that does not contain a resistor.
During Digital Signal Input, the Stereo
Image Is Reversed or Sounds
Unnatural, or Output Doesn’t Sound
Like Stereo
• Check the setting of the Assign switch (Right, L+R, or
Left). The DS-30A uses an identical construction for the left and right monitors, and makes no distinction between left and right. During digital signal input, set the Assign switch L or R as appropriate for your setup.
Specifications
• System
2-Way Bi-Amplified Monitor
• Enclosure
Bass-reflex type
• Cabinet
1/2" PB (Baffle: 5/8" MDF)
• LF Driver
120 mm (5") Foamed polypropylene cone type, magnetically shielded
• HF Driver
25 mm (1") Soft dome type, magnetically shielded
• Frequency Response
78 Hz to 20 kHz (+/-3 dB)
• Crossover Frequency
2.3 kHz (active third order)
• LF Amplifier Power
20 W
• HF Amplifier Power
10 W
Analog in
• Input Sensitivity
0 dBu (0.775 Vrms)
• Input Impedance
20 k ohms (Balanced/Unbalanced)
Digital in
• Format
Conformity with S/P DIF
• Sample Rate
32 kHz to 96 kHz (de-emphasis: OFF)
• D/A Converter
24 bits
• Controls
LEVEL Knob
LF TRIM Knob (80 Hz, +/-3 dB)
HF TRIM Knob (10 kHz, +/-3 dB)
INPUT SELECT SW (Analog In/Digital In)
ASSIGN SW (Right/L+R/Left)
DIGITAL INPUT SELECT SW (Optical/Coaxial)
POWER SW
• Indicators
POWER
DIGITAL IN
• Connectors
ANALOG INPUT (XLR / 1/4 inch TRS phone type)
DIGITAL INPUT (Optical)
DIGITAL INPUT (Coaxial)
DIGITAL THRU OUT (Coaxial)
